Shine Bright Like a Diamond: Sparkling Silver 101
Silver is a beautiful metal that can instantly elevate any outfit or dining experience. To keep your silver pieces looking their best, regular cleaning and maintenance are key. One of the simplest ways to restore the shine to your silver items is by using a polishing cloth or a silver polish solution. Gently rubbing the cloth or applying the polish in a circular motion will help remove any tarnish or dullness, leaving your silver radiant and sparkling.
In addition to regular cleaning, proper storage is essential for maintaining the brilliance of your silver pieces. Storing silver in airtight containers or anti-tarnish bags can help prevent oxidation and tarnishing. Avoid exposing your silver items to harsh chemicals or abrasive materials, as these can damage the metal and dull its shine. By taking care of your silver and following these tips, you can ensure that your pieces remain dazzling for years to come.
Say Goodbye to Tarnish: Top Tips for Keeping Your Silver Sparkling
Tarnish is the enemy of shiny silver, but with the right techniques, you can easily keep it at bay. One effective method for preventing tarnish is to wear your silver jewelry often. The natural oils in your skin can help protect the metal and maintain its luster. However, if you’re not wearing your silver regularly, storing it properly is crucial. Keep your silver pieces in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ture to avoid tarnishing.
Another tip for keeping your silver sparkling is to avoid exposing it to substances that can cause discoloration. Household chemicals, perfumes, and lotions can all contribute to tarnish, so it’s best to remove your silver jewelry before using these products. If your silver does start to tarnish, don’t fret. A gentle cleaning with a silver polish or homemade solution can easily restore its shine. With a little bit of care and attention, your silver pieces will continue to sparkle for years to come.
